Frequently asked questions about Brimfield Grade School

How many students attend Brimfield Grade School?

Brimfield Grade School has 398 students enrolled. It is a public school in Brimfield, IL. CCD year-over-year: 421 (2022-23) → 403 (2023-24), nearly flat (-18).

What is the student-teacher ratio at Brimfield Grade School?

The student-teacher ratio at Brimfield Grade School is 12.8:1, which is 9% lower than the Illinois average of 14:1 and 18%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.

What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Brimfield Grade School?

The largest demographic group at Brimfield Grade School is White at 95.5% of enrollment, in Brimfield, IL.

What is the Resource Investment Index for Brimfield Grade School?

Brimfield Grade School has a Resource Investment Index of 50/100 (higher re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 3 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, chronic absenteeism.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ology).

What other schools are in Brimfield Cusd 309?

Besides Brimfield Grade School, Brimfield Cusd 309 also operates Brimfield High School (189 students). See the Brimfield Cusd 309 district page for the complete list.
